Pop singer says she’s sorry she may have infected partner with HIV

German pop star Nadja Benaissa says she’s sorry she may have infected a partner with HIV.

“I was careless,” the 28-year-old on trial for grievous bodily harm and attempted aggravated assault said according to the Guardian. “I’m sorry from the bottom of my heart.”

The lead singer of No Angels, a top selling group, found out she had HIV at age 17, but still had sex with several men, authorities allege.

Benaissa claims she didn’t infect the man on purpose and was told that it was highly unlikely that she could infect a partner.

Her prosecution has been controversial with some arguing that it demonizes people with HIV and AIDS and the men are also responsibility.

Benaissa’s unidentified accuser said he had unprotected sex with her three times.

“You have unleashed a lot of misery into the world,” the 34-year-old told the singer according to the newspaper.
